Local information

  • Bourne Avenue is situated approximately 0.4 miles from Windsor town centre, which offers an excellent range of
  • shopping and leisure facilities.
  • The area also has an extensive range of schooling which
  • includes Trevelyan Middle School, Queen Anne First School,
  • Windsor Boys School and Windsor Girls School. Local
  • independent schools include Upton House, St. Georges School
  • and Eton College.
  • Rail connections to London Waterloo ( approx.68 minutes) and Paddington (via Slough approx. 38 minutes) are available
  • from Windsor & Eton Riverside and Windsor Central, respectively. Road connections are good with access to the M4
  • being available via Junction 6 (approx. 0.8 miles).
  • Sporting and leisure facilities in the area are varied with horse
  • racing at both Windsor and Ascot; horse riding, polo and cycling in Windsor Great Park; tennis at Windsor and Maidenhead; rowing and boating on the river Thames.
  • Windsor is a historic location to be proud of, home to Windsor Castle. Set on the River Thames this extensive castle was originally built by William The Conqueror in the 11th Century. Today it is the residence of choice for several members of the Royal family. The pageantry of the changing of the guard at Windsor Castle happens several times a week. Windsor also has access to the 5,000 acres of Windsor Great Park with its sweeping historic parkland, award winning gardens, ancient woodland and forest trails. Windsor is also host to numerous local events which include Windsor Horse Show, Windsor Dog Show, Swan Upping, Windsor on Ice, monthly Farmers Markets and a full calendar of performances at Windsor Theatre.
